一种针对运动目标检测的嵌入式实时高速双目视觉系统的制作方法_2

文档序号:8513015阅读:来源:国知局
、嵌入式人机交互板卡8和触摸显示屏7提供电源,并引出两路到外部给高速相机4供电。至此系统安装完成,其机械外壳6外还预留一个供电口 13,当电源10不用时,供电口 13作为外部备用电源的接口。
[0025]本发明采用两个高速相机的基本原理:双目视觉技术模仿人双眼立体感知的方法,用两台摄像机同时采集同一场景的图像,然后根据场景在不同摄像机成像存在的视差,获取空间物体的深度信息,从而重建出场景的三维信息。对于运动物体检测来说,通过双目视觉技术,本发明的系统可以快速得到运动物体的三维位置、速度和加速度信息。
[0026]下面结合附图对本发明的实施例做详细介绍:
[0027]首先,系统安装:按照前面所述的安装方式完成系统的安装;之后,需要调整两个高速相机4的拍摄角度,使两个高速相机4位于同一水平面,面向运动物体的方向。至此,已完成系统的所有硬件安装及调整。
[0028]其次,相机标定:相机标定的目的是为了使两个高速相机4拍摄的图像得到的运动物体5的二维图像坐标,转换成实际世界坐标的三维坐标,进而使运动物体5的二维位置、速度和加速度曲线转换为真实的三维位置、速度和加速度曲线;这个转换的过程就称为相机的标定,标定需要确定相机的内外参数,本发明用现在用得比较普遍的标定发明进行标定。具体的实时方式就是,两个高速相机4通过拍摄不同角度的棋盘格,尽量让棋盘格占满双目的图像,得到多张图片,之后采用Matlab工具箱进行标定,最后得到两个高速相机4的内外参数,至此相机标定完成,整个过程都是离线完成,并不消耗图像处理的时间。
[0029]最后,系统对运动目标进行检测:见图2和图1,首先,通过嵌入式人机交互板卡8发送相机的触发信号给高速相机4,同时小球5开始运动,高速相机4采集到小球5运动的图像;随后,图像数据通过Cameralink接口进入到FPGA处理器,FPGA对采集得到的两路图像进行并行处理,同时对两路图像进行高斯滤波,简化DSP的后续图像处理算法;FPGA处理完后,图像数据通过SR1高速接口传输到DSP的存储模块中,DSP运行运动目标检测算法,本实例采用了常用的背景相减算法,得到运动目标后,再进行一个连通域分析得到运动目标的大致质心坐标,采用两个DSP处理核同时处理两路图像数据,得到两个质心坐标;之后,再通过千兆以太网接口把这两个坐标传输到人机交互板卡8中,进行曲线拟合工作,以及三维坐标重建,得到运动物体最终的位置、速度和加速度曲线;最后将位置、速度和加速度曲线结果,在触摸显示屏7中显示。
[0030]通过本次实例,本发明的系统能够对运动物体进行实时的检测。
[0031]本发明针对运动目标检测的嵌入式实时高速双目视觉系统的工作流程如图3,概括如下:首先进行相机标定,之后触发两个相机同时开始采集图像;随后传输至FPGA进行图像预处理,完成预处理后,把处理后的图像传输至DSP进行运动目标检测算法的执行,得到两个二维坐标后,把结果传输到人机交互板卡;人机交互板卡进行三维坐标重建和曲线拟合,最终把结果传送到触摸显示屏进行显示。
【主权项】
1.一种针对运动目标检测的嵌入式实时高速双目视觉系统,其特征在于,所述系统包括两个高速相机、双目支架、图像采集处理板卡、嵌入式人机交互板卡、触摸显示屏和电源,其中: 所述图像采集处理板卡、嵌入式人机交互板卡、触摸显示屏和电源由机械外壳封装;所述两个高速相机用以对运动物体进行同时拍摄;所述双目支架用以支撑两个相机,并且可以调节相机的拍摄角度;所述的图像采集处理板卡用以完成图像处理算法,包括两个主芯片现场可编程门阵列FPGA和数字信号处理器DSP,其中FPGA完成图像的并行算法,DSP完成图像的串行算法;所述的嵌入式人机交互板卡用以替代传统视觉系统的PC完成人机交互工作;所述触摸显示屏用以显示结果以及接收操作人员的操作指令。
2.如权利要求1所述的嵌入式实时高速双目视觉系统,其特征在于,所述的两个高速相机是两个型号一致的相机,采用CMOS传感器,采用9mm焦距、光圈为1:1.4的镜头,实现200fps,640x240像素的图像采集,通过Cameralink Base接口传输到图像处理板卡。
3.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述的双目支架包括一个三脚架、一个横杆支架以及两个三维云台,其两个三维云台用以安装上面所述的两个高速相机,云台有三个维度的方向可调;横杆支架用于放置两个三维云台,可实现两个云台之间的距离可调;三脚架用以支撑如上所述包括横杆、云台和相机整体的重量,并可调节其支撑高度。
4.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述图像采集处理板卡包括两个主芯片FPGA和DSP、两个Cameralink Base接口、Serial Rapid1 (SR1)接口、以太网接口以及两个存储单元,其中Cameralink Base接口用以接收相机拍摄的图像,最高实现1.8Gbps传输速率;SR10接口用以实现FPGA和DSP的高速通信,最高能够实现20Gbps传输速率;以太网接口用以将最终图像的处理结果传输到嵌入式人机交互板卡,最高实现IGbps的传输速率;存储单元包括容量为IGB的DDR3和32MB的Flash,DDR3用于暂存图像数据,Flash用于存储固化的程序;FPGA主芯片采用赛灵思Xilinx公司的6VLX240TFF1156型号,具有丰富的硬件资源,用于实现图像预处理算法如滤波、边缘检测;DSP采用德州仪器TI公司TMS320C6678型号,该DSP拥有八个核,单核能达到1.25GHz的主频。
5.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述的嵌入式人机交互板卡是以英特尔公司Intel移动17芯片为主芯片的嵌入式板卡,包括千兆以太网接口、低电压差分信号LVDS接口、4个USB接口、8个通用输入/输出GP1接口及存储单元,其中千兆以太网接口用于与上述图像采集处理板卡进行通信,通信速率最高达lGbps,主要用于接收图像处理结果及发送指令;其LVDS接口用以与触摸显示屏相连,实现显示的功能;其4个USB接口预留用于连接鼠标、键盘等外设;其8个GP1 口用于连接高速相机的触发口,用以触发相机采图;存储单元包括内存和硬盘,主要用于存储系统软件、应用软件以及图像数据,本嵌入式人机交互板卡,安装了 Window 7系统;此板卡对来自图像处理板卡的图像处理结果进行处理和显示。
6.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述的触摸显示屏是12寸的电阻触摸屏,用于实现人机交互以及显示功能。
7.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述的电源由两块锂电池组成,容量分别为12V、IlOOOmAh和12V、18000mAh,为包括相机、图像处理板卡、人机交互板卡和触摸屏在内的整个系统供电。
8.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述两个高速相机通过快装板固定在云台上。
9.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述机械外壳外还预留一个供电口,当电源不用时,供电口作为外部备用电源的接口。
10.如权利要求1或2所述的嵌入式实时高速双目视觉系统,其特征在于,所述机械外壳的尺寸大小为320mm X 250mm X 89mm。
【专利摘要】本发明公开了一种针对运动目标检测的嵌入式实时高速双目视觉系统,图像采集处理板卡、嵌入式人机交互板卡、触摸显示屏和电源由机械外壳封装;两个高速相机用以对运动物体进行同时拍摄;双目支架用以支撑两个相机,并且可以调节相机的拍摄角度;图像采集处理板卡用以完成图像处理算法,包括两个主芯片FPGA和DSP,其中FPGA完成图像的并行算法,DSP完成图像的串行算法;嵌入式人机交互板卡用以替代传统视觉系统的PC完成人机交互工作;触摸显示屏用以显示结果以及接收操作人员的操作指令。图像采集处理板卡采用双主芯片的结构,既兼顾了FPGA硬件实现算法的快速性,也有DSP软件实现算法的灵活性,使系统更具兼容性,能用在更多应用领域。
【IPC分类】G06T7-00, G06T7-20
【公开号】CN104835163
【申请号】CN201510236574
【发明人】杨华, 尹周平, 董益民
【申请人】华中科技大学
【公开日】2015年8月12日
【申请日】2015年5月11日
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1